Larry King on Election 2016 and the Media - We couldn't have media legend Larry King sit down with us and not discuss Election 2016. King has interviewed just about every major player in politics and media, and he shares his perspective on the candidates and discusses the role of media in shaping the campaign. Some Millionaires Are Asking to Be Taxed - The cost of living in the state of New York is sky high, so it's surprising when someone steps up and asks to pay more in taxes. Filmmaker and CEO of Fork Films Abigail Disney, along with fifty other millionaires in New York, signed a document proposing a plan to Governor Andrew Cuomo that would increase taxes on upper-income New Yorkers. Disney joins us to explain how this plan would alleviate the financial burden on the middle class and fund infrastructure and programs for the less fortunate.
